As we know that cloud is a drastic data center for outsourced data. Cloud is a familier tool because of its useful architectural tools. Data sharing is another common habituated property to the common people. These data sharing include video data in social networks, this was done regularly through mobile devices like smart phones, tablets, laptops etc. we focused on demands on video traffic over mobile networks. Mobile network consist limited bandwidth and long buffering time. To overcome these issues we suppose adaptive mobile video streaming, efficient social video sharing. These two approaches shows scalable results in social network environment.
Introduction
Cloud computing is the provision of dynamically scalable and often virtualized resources as a services over the internet Users need not have knowledge of, expertise in, or control over the technology infrastructure in the "cloud" that supports them. Cloud computing represents a major change in how we store information and run applications. Instead of hosting apps and data on an individual desktop computer, everything is hosted in the "cloud"—an assemblage of computers and servers accessed via the Internet. Cloud computing exhibits the following key characteristics: 1. Agility improves with users' ability to re-provision technological infrastructure resources. 2. Multi tenancy enables sharing of resources and costs across a large pool of users thus allowing for:
3. Utilization and efficiency
Today the world revolves around the internet. Cloud computing is changing our lives in many ways. We are, as never before, seeing cloud technology impact our world on many levels. From remote locations to the global center stage, an event can reach the four corners of the planet by going viral. It has never been as easy to look out for long forgotten friends and classmates with the increasing numbers of social networks and websites proposing ways to connect and relate through online communities. Education sectors and health sectors are the mostly benefited as it has made
The national Institute of Standards and Technology under the department of Commerce defines Cloud Computing as “a model for enabling ubiquitous, convenient, on-demand network access to a shared pool of configurable computing resources (e.g., networks, servers, storage, applications, and services) that can be rapidly provisioned and released with minimal management effort or service provider interaction”. Another definition for cloud computing is a term used to describe a network of computers that deliver information technology
Cloud computing is a fast growing information technology trend that many companies including Google, Microsoft, and IBM are currently looking to get a stake in as demand for the service grows. Cloud computing is the concept of allowing both individuals and businesses to store data and applications on remote servers (owned and operated by a third party company), rather than on their own hard drives and data centers. The service boasts the ability to securely access data and applications from just about any device with an internet connection, allowing for such services as streaming music from a personal collection from multiple devices, and even to business
Cloud computing is the use of remote servers hosted on the Internet to store, manage, and process data, rather than a local server or a personal computer.
Cloud because of its wide range of applications it allows users to store data their data remotely in the cloud and enjoy the on-demand high quality cloud applications and reveal burden from the local storage, cost and maintenance. In this according to the user’s perspective, including both individuals (private) and enterprises like companies appealing the cloud benefits by storing data remotely into the cloud in a flexible on-demand manner and relief of the burden of storage management along with this he/she can also enjoy the universal data access which dependent geographical locations and avoidance of the capital expenditure, software, hardware and personnel management and maintenances and so on.
Cloud computing is an emerging model where users can gain access to their applications from anywhere through their connected devices. A simplified user interface makes the infrastructure supporting the applications transparent to users. The applications reside in massively-scalable data centers where compute resources can be dynamically provisioned and shared to achieve significant economies of scale. A strong service management platform results in near-zero incremental management costs when more IT resources are added to the cloud. The proliferation of smart mobile devices, high speed wireless connectivity, and rich browser-based Web 2.0 interfaces has made the network-based cloud computing model not only practical but
Cloud computing is revolutionizing the use software globally at a very rapid pace as it is completely redefining the economics of how software is purchased and used. Web 2.0 technologies and their underlying design precepts are responsible for the current and future generations of social networks (Bernoff, Li, 2008). Both have immediate and significant impacts on the operations of businesses and the major contributions each makes are explained in this analysis.
Cloud computing emerge as a computational prototype as well as a sharing architecture and its main intention is to provide secure, quick, convenient data storage and net computing services and dispatched all
Cloud computing means on demand delivery of IT resources via the internet with pay-as-you-go pricing. Cloud computing is a virtualization based technology that reduces the cost of IT infrastructure. It provides a solution of IT infrastructure at low cost. It also focuses on maximizing the effectiveness of the shared resources. Cloud resources are usually not only shared by multiple users but are also dynamically reallocated per demand.
The scarcity of computing resources can lead to slowdown or delay in processing job requests. In some cases, it leads to the rejection of job request. However, the emergence of Cloud computing gives the illusion of infinite computing resources. These resources are made available on demand and can be provisioned rapidly and automatically in any amount of quantity to process users’ job requests. In the Cloud, it is possible to add up resources for provisioning when there is an increase in application load (Scale up). On the other hand, when there is a decrease in application load, resources can be released. (Scale down). This feature of the Cloud that dynamically scales the amount of the resources it provides to clients as their workloads increase or decrease is called elasticity [41]. In this work, the number of resources in the private Cloud are considered to be static (not elastic). However, based on the characteristics of the incoming jobs of users, extra public Cloud compute resources can be rented or released [1][42].
Cloud computing is a topic of which much is assumed. The average person recognizes the term “cloud computing” as having to do with their storage from their iPad or iPhone on the online storage area which syncs their Apple devices to their computer. This common cloud is called the iCloud. That is where common knowledge ends about this topic. However, upon further exploration, a deeper understanding is gained with greater explanation, and it is realized that cloud computing is something that is used all of the time on many levels of everyday technology. While the terminology remains cryptic to the mind of most people, the concepts behind the practical uses of cloud computing become quite clear. It is relatable and understandable. Upon this revelation, the iCloud is recognized as the tip of the preverbal iceberg when speaking about cloud computing. It is important to discuss and further understand the many types of cloud computing as well as the various applications to life through technology. This affects how information is stored online, computers are protected, information is secured, emails are processed, and many other factors that are taken for granted in the world of technology. Cloud computing is a general term used to describe how information is stored, utilized, and accessed over the internet. There is no cloud, but the word cloud gives the connotation of an abstract place which is known to exist but is too vast to touch or contain (Griffith,
Cloud computing is most growing technology in the industry. The challenge to transcode videos according to the machine type like laptops, mobile phones and televisions by understanding the requirements of machines to suffice the video and allocating the storage capacity. This paper is a literature survey on the solutions and proposed models of how to transcode videos using cloud technology on different electronic devices. The paper discusses about the ideas proposed.
Anything that involves delivering hosted services over the Internet is Cloud computing. Cloud computing is a type of Internet-based computing where different services -- such as servers, storage and applications – are delivered to an organization's computers and devices through the Internet. cloud computing structure allows access to information as long as an electronic device has access to the web. Cloud computing system allows employees to work remotely. Examples of cloud computing include social networking websites and facebook.
Cloud Computing is the use of common software, functionality or business applications from a remote server that is accessed via the Internet. Basically, the Internet is the "cloud" of applications and services that are available for access by subscribers utilizing a modem from their computer. With Cloud Computing, one simply logs into desired computer applications - such as sales force or office automation programs, web services, data storage services, spam filtering, or even blog sites. Generally, access to such programs is by monthly or annual paid subscription. Through Cloud Computing, businesses may prevent financial waste, better track
With the rapid growth of technological advancements globally in the field of Cloud computing, there’s been a tremendous change in the number of customers accessing the cloud. At this point of time the question which arises is the quality of service i.e. streaming performance provided by cloud service providers which is a factor of bandwidth. The streaming performance is degraded whenever we download video content from the cloud because downloading a high quality or popular video requires large number of peers to combine and then produce the video, for this method the amount of bandwidth is also too high and costly. This paper mainly concentrates on improving the quality of video content service by studying the obstacles faced by